A home, not just a service
Stadon Road, in the village of Anstey near Leicester, is home for seven disabled adults. Our service feels like family - relaxed, supportive, and centred around the people who live here. Every day brings new moments to celebrate: from small wins in independence to big laughs over mealtimes.
Your working hours
We offer both full-time and part-time hours. You’ll need to be flexible to work across weekdays and weekends as part of a rota. Typical shifts may include night shifts (e.g. 8pm - 8am).

About Leonard Cheshire
For over 75 years, we’ve been supporting disabled people to live, learn, and work as independently as possible. We provide specialist support across residential care, supported living, and respite services for people with physical disabilities, acquired brain injuries, sensory impairments, and learning disabilities. Our goal is simple: to create welcoming, safe, and empowering spaces that feel like home - giving people real choice and control over their lives.
